Frequently Asked Questions about Claude Opus 5 vs Codestral 22B

Codestral 22B is cheaper than Claude Opus 5. Codestral 22B has a blended cost of $0.45/1M tokens, which is about 22.2x cheaper than Claude Opus 5 at $10.00/1M tokens.

For coding tasks, Claude Opus 5 scores 79.2% on swe-bench-pro (complex codebases, multi-file repositories, and architectural planning), while Codestral 22B scores 81.1% on human-eval (basic standalone code completion and simple functions).
